From 5c98084eb3f98c8130b8dc0dd386b711baeca64a Mon Sep 17 00:00:00 2001 From: q66 Date: Sat, 30 Oct 2021 02:56:46 +0200 Subject: [PATCH] gzdoom: need libatomic --- srcpkgs/gzdoom/template |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/srcpkgs/gzdoom/template b/srcpkgs/gzdoom/template index 24dc9599bee..ac587d95bd1 100644 --- a/srcpkgs/gzdoom/template +++ b/srcpkgs/gzdoom/template @@ -28,6 +28,11 @@ case "$XBPS_TARGET_MACHINE" in i686*) configure_args+=" -DSSE_MATTERS=true" ;; esac +if [ "$XBPS_TARGET_NO_ATOMIC8" ]; then + makedepends+=" libatomic-devel" + configure_args+=" -DCMAKE_CXX_STANDARD_LIBRARIES=-latomic" +fi + post_extract() { bsdtar xOf ${XBPS_SRCDISTDIR}/${pkgname}-${version}/${pkgname}_${version}_amd64.deb data.tar.xz | tar --strip-components=4 -xJf - ./usr/share/{pixmaps/gzdoom.png,applications/gzdoom.desktop}